What it does
By asking the user for a list of the ingredients they have in their kitchen, RSQ Recipes is able to use the power of Artificial Intelligence to come up with recipe suggestions without having to acquire more ingredients.
How we built it
RSQ recipes was built entirely on Python, it relies on the integration with the Claude api.
